Description:

The collection consists of the administrative records of the Woodrow Wilson Foundation. By far the bulk of the collection includes financial records, correspondence, notes, committee minutes, press releases, research proposals, and awards that document the foundation's activities from its inception and initial fundraising in 1921 through the beginning of the Papers of Woodrow Wilson project in 1963, although the collection also includes a few binders of annual meeting minutes and reports through 1987. The collection includes a relatively small amount of audiovisual materials, photographs and sound recordings reflecting the ideals and activities of the Wilson foundation, and an even smaller amount of copies of material documenting the life of Woodrow Wilson.
